In this video, we’re going to talk about why tomatoes are flavorless.
It can be difficult to get your kids to eat vegetables because most of them don’t have any flavor.
Vegetables have hundreds of flavor chemicals. We are attracted to these flavors as a survival mechanism. We seek after flavors because they are a sign of nutrients.
Unfortunately, since the 50s, the nutrients in most store-bought foods have taken a dive. So when you get an amazing-looking tomato at the store, it doesn’t have as much flavor because it doesn’t have the nutrients that give it flavor.
Many foods today are very bland, like commercial chicken, beef, and pork. In fact, many meats have flavors added to them.
Since foods no longer have flavor, many people have started consuming processed foods. This is also known as the Dorito effect. Foods like Doritos are packed full of flavor but have no nutrients to nourish your body and signal fullness.
We’ve made a shift from nutrient-dense foods to flavorful processed foods. This is a major reason why people overeat.
What is the solution? Here’s what you can do:
• Go to the farmer’s market for more nutrient-dense options
• Always choose organic, grass-fed, wild-caught, and non-GMO foods
